When is the optimal season for tree pruning?
The best possible timing for pruning will certainly vary depending on the kind of tree and where you live. Generally, it's ideal to have a tree pruner cut back your trees throughout the dormant time of year.
Wintertime is a great time for tree upkeep because the remainder of your backyard should not require any attention throughout that time. Thinning trees preceding the springtime sprouting and growing season will certainly allow your trees to shoot out and flourish nicely.
There is usually no problem doing tree upkeep throughout the spring and summertime also, particularly if there is any dead wood, illness, or overgrowth.
Palm Tree Pruning
Palm trees need a good deal of care during pruning. Cutting the limbs at the incorrect time can leave them defenseless against diseases. Palm trees need to be pruned when the older growth has turned brown and died. This is typically one or two times in a year.
Keeping up with normal maintenance is essential for avoiding damages and also injuries from tough and massive dropping palm branches.
Pine Tree Pruning
The best time to cut back your pine trees is during the first part of spring, however if at any time you discover dying or diseased branches, it's a good strategy to take care of those.
Applying proper pruning techniques is truly essential. Hacking back branches to shorten them, is truly a bad idea because it can stop the branch from growing entirely. That can leave the branch stunted and off balance permanently.
In the springtime when the pine tree begins to grow out, crimping back the fresh growth tips can provide a compact and dense growth that is notably appealing.
